Kin Lindsey, 91, of Xenia, IL, retired contractor, died Monday at Richland Memorial Hospital in Olney, IL. He leaves his wife, Sarah E. Mosby Lindsey; a daughter, Mrs. Molly Jean Ferry of Chicago; six sons, James R. Lindsey of Santa Ana, CA, Kin Lindsey, Jr., Robert C. Lindsey, Edward C. Lindsey, Henry Lee Lindsey, and Larry Allen Lindsey, all of Xenia, IL, 17 grandchildren and four great-grandchildren. Services will be at 2:30 p.m. Thursday at Memorial Park Funeral Home with burial in Memorial Park.
